Manual or Auto? The answer isn't as simple as you think.
For years, photographers have debated which camera mode is "the right one." My opinion is different.
Every shooting mode has a purpose. Auto helps beginners focus on composition. Program mode offers a great balance between convenience and control. Manual gives you complete creative freedom when you need consistency.
The best photographers don't choose a mode to impress others. They choose the one that helps them capture the image they envision.
Photography isn't about proving you know every setting—it's about creating great photographs.

Have you ever noticed that two photos taken just seconds apart can look completely different?

One reason may be Auto ISO.

While Auto ISO can be helpful in some situations, I prefer to choose the ISO myself. It gives me complete control over image quality, noise, and consistency, especially when photographing conferences, events, and corporate assignments where every image should match the others.

The camera is a great assistant, but it doesn't know your creative vision.

Learning when to trust the camera and when to take control is one of the biggest steps toward becoming a better photographer.
